From your fifteenth century, lower-high quality swords ended up mass-created underneath the influence of the big-scale war. These swords, together with spears, had been lent to recruited farmers termed ashigaru and swords have been exported. Such mass-generated swords are known as kazuuchimono, and swordsmiths of your Bisen college and Mino faculty developed them by division of labor.[22][thirty] The export of katana and tachi reached its peak during this period, from your late 15th century to early 16th century when no less than 200,000 swords had been shipped to Ming dynasty China in official trade in an try to soak up the manufacture of Japanese weapons and make it more challenging for pirates in the area to arm.
